Originally Posted by fizzbot5
Amazing had a phone call from Pickfords last week to ask why we hadn't booked with them - told the chap it was because of price they quoted £4,100 and Pss £3380 - Which ever way you look at it £700 is a lot of money. So he came back today and said they could now do it for £3400. Also the insurance would be a lot cheaper at 2.5% against Pss 2.85.Although have arranged this independantly for !.54%.
I am in a real dilema now who to go with as we fly on 26th July.
Any one able to give advice?

Thanks
Fizzbot

Default Re: Anyone used PSS Removals to Oz?

Originally Posted by Rogue Trader
Thank goodness I'm not the only one...!!
Thanks for your solidarity..!!

RT.
It-s a refigerated 20ft container which is smaller than a normal 20 footer internally
